Salinas vs. Sal War Inc.
This case involved an exploding battery on a construction site which injured the eye of a worker as a result. The issues included product liability for a defective battery and the failure to train and properly supervise machine operational procedures all of which contributed to this injury event. There was an element of comparative negligence plead by the Defendant involving the Plaintiff's role in the outcome and completely opposite expert opinions produced by each party. The case went to Judical annexed Mediation where it settled for $235,000. Meriden Superior Court( 2010).
